διανύω
Greek transliteration
dianyō
Simplified transliteration
dianyo
Principal Parts
-, διήνυσα, -, -, -

Numbers

Strong's number
1274
GK Number
1382

Statistics

Frequency in New Testament
1
Morphology of Biblical Greek Tag
cv-1a(4)
Gloss
to continue
Definition
to complete, finish, Acts 21:7*

Greek-English Concordance for διανύω

Acts 21:7 And having (dianysantes | διανύσαντες | aor act ptcp nom pl masc) completed (dianysantes | διανύσαντες | aor act ptcp nom pl masc) the voyage from Tyre, we came to Ptolemais, and we greeted the brothers and stayed one day with them.
